1.a.26

Jul 10, 2017 10:38:44 AM

作者:zozohwendal

概述

这个版本是在 1.a.25 基础上修复了一些 BUG,并让 Dao 支持 ActiveRecord

问题修复

  • Issue 95 : Ioc - 没有检测循环依赖,且不支持多次继承
  • Issue 97: 从 Dao 里查出来的对象是一个 Map,或者是List<Map<String, Object>> byGdunser
  • Issue 100: MVC手册在jsp视图处描述有误 byToFishes
  • Issue 101: Dumps.matcher NullpointerException byfor5million
  • Issue 102: 在update时,如果http参数有Date类型为null,会出错 byGdunser
  • Issue 103: 移除JsonIocLoader中对$import,$vars的支持 byWendal
  • Issue 104: 当server启动后,死一次访问界面无法显示国际化的message byBird.Wyatt
  • Issue 106: 在 NutIoc 中缓存 IocObject byWendal
  • Issue 108: 添加Maven支持文件— pom.xml byWendal
  • Issue 109: 继承Module类,如果是@OK("json"),会出错 byGdunser
  • Issue 111: IoC配置能扫描Package内的Class的注解直接获取到 bynwangwei
  • Issue 114: context.js的正確格式是? bywsc0918
  • Issue 115: JSON格式不标准 bydeadeye2k
  • Issue 120: dao: @Next@Prev 变量 $view.NEXTVAL 解析失败 byhzzdong

质量

  • 共通过了 414 个单元测试用例
  • Nutz.Dao 经测试在如下数据库上可以工作正常
    • H2
    • MySql
    • Oracle
    • Postgresql
    • SqlServer2005
    • SqlServer2000

改进

  • 小幅修正了一些 Bug 和文档错误
  • Dao : 提供了新的接口函数: List<Record> query(String tableName, Condition condition, Pager pager)
  • Ioc : 引入 IocObject 的缓存,提升了非 Singleton 对象构建速度

改进

  • 小幅修正了一些 Bug 和文档错误
  • Issue 103: 移除JsonIocLoader中对$import,$vars的支持 byWendal
  • Issue 106: Ioc: 在 NutIoc 中缓存 IocObject byWendal

文档

博客

主要贡献者名单

贡献者 问题 博客 讨论 代码 Demo 文档 测试
amosleaf X X - - - - X
bird.wyatt X X X - X - -
deadeye2k X - - - - - -
E-Hunter X - - - - - -
for5million X - - - - - -
mastung - - - - - X -
mawm - X - X - - -
rocy03 X - - - - - -
Sega X - - - - - -
ToFishes X - - - - - -
yangchunhai2005 - - X - - - -
wendal X X X X - - X
zozoh X X X X - X X
会跑的蜗牛 X - - - - - -
知足常乐 X - - - - - X

另外,非常感谢Nutz QQ 群(75818186)以及Nutzam 讨论区的朋友们,你们提出的任何问题,发表的任何言论,实际上都对这个小框架 产生着潜移默化的影响。我们也正在不断的努力,希望每一个新版本都能让大家获得更好的编程体验。

另,由于众所周知的原因,建议大家通过别的服务访问讨论区因为非中文版的 Google Group 是没有被 QIAng 的。

本页面的文字允许在知识共享 署名-相同方式共享 3.0协议GNU自由文档许可证下修改和再使用。

原文: http://nutzam.com/core/history/1_a_26.html